The insulation of power plants must use asbestos free microporous calcium silicate board (HCS-20 type, 1000 ℃) with a density of 220/230/250kg/m ³. The higher the density, the stronger the strength, and the more resistant to vibration, the more expensive the price is. The cost is divided into material cost, loss, freight, tax, and auxiliary materials. How to calculate the cost of material insulation calcium silicate board mainly depends on these 5 key factors

The price of calcium silicate board used for insulation in power plants is not fixed, usually calculated based on comprehensive factors such as temperature resistance level, specifications and dimensions, procurement quantity, and shipping cost.
